连续的 scp 命令有时会失败,并显示 ssh_exchange_identification: read: Connection Reset by Peer

连续的 scp 命令有时会失败,并显示 ssh_exchange_identification: read: Connection Reset by Peer

设想

我使用脚本从 EC2 linux 盒子(ubuntu 18.04)复制多个文件,如下所示(仅伪代码)

for file in FILES; do scp -i <key> ...; sleep 1; done

它将复制几十个文件,每次下载后休眠 1 秒。

当我运行它时,一些文件被下载,但其他一些文件返回此错误 ssh_exchange_identification: read: Connection reset by peer

问题

  1. 是什么导致了这种行为?
  2. 我该如何让它消失?

相关内容